KDE • Community • Announcements
Przekaż pieniądze (Dlaczego?)
paypal

Wydano Szkielety KDE 5.2.0

Dostępne również w:

English | Català | Español | Hungarian | Nederlands | Polski | Português | Português brasileiro | Svenska | Українська

12 wrzesień 2014. Dzisiaj KDE ogłasza wydanie Szkieletów KDE 5.2.0.

Szkielety KDE stanowi 60 dodatkowych bibliotek do Qt, które dostarczają szeroką gamę powszechnie potrzebnej funkcjonalności w dojrzałych, sprawdzonych i wypróbowanych bibliotekach wraz z przyjaznymi warunkami licencjonowania. Aby dowiedzieć się więcej, obejrzyj ogłoszenie o wydaniu Szkieletów 5.0.

Nowości w tym wydaniu

KActivities

  • ponowna implementacja wtyczki elementu plikowego do dowiązywani plików do działań

KArchive

  • naprawienie obsługi niespakowanych plików

KConfigWidgets

  • naprawa brakujących domyślnych skrótów dla domyślnych działań, co prowadziło do wielu ostrzeń bibliotek uruchomieniowych
  • lepsza obsługa dla QGroupBox w KConfigDialogManager

KCoreAddons

  • Oznacz KAboutData::setProgramIconName() jako przestarzałe, nie robiło nic. Zamiast tego użyj QApplication::setWindowIcon(QIcon::fromTheme("...")).
  • nowe klasy Kdelibs4ConfigMigrator oraz KPluginMetaData

KDeclarative

  • dodano składnik org.kde.kio.

KImageFormats

  • wyłącz wtyczki DDS oraz JPEG-2000 gdy wersja Qt jest równa 5.3 lub późniejszej

KIO

  • od teraz podąża za mime-apps spec, dla lepszej interoperacyjności z gio, gdy chodzi o programy będące wyborem użytkownika i programy domyślne.
  • nowe klasy EmptyTrashJob oraz RestoreJob.
  • nowe funkcje isClipboardDataCut oraz setClipboardDataCut.

KNewStuff

  • instalowanie "stuff" działa ponownie (błąd przy przenoszeniu)

KWidgetsAddons

  • nowa klasa KColumnResizer (czyni łatwym wyrównywanie elementów interfejsu w grupach)

KWindowSystem

  • New method KWindowSystem::setOnActivities

KXmlGui

  • KActionCollection::setDefaultShortcuts now makes the shortcut active too, to simplify application code.

Threadweaver

  • The maximum worker count will now decrease if a lower value is set after workers have been created. Previously, workers would remain active once they have been created.
  • Examples from the previous ThreadWeaverDemos Github repository are being merged into the KF5 ThreadWeaver repo.
  • The maximum worker count can now be set to zero (the previous minimum was 1). Doing so will effectively halt processing in the queue.
  • Documentation of various aspects of ThreadWeaver use is becoming part of the KDE Frameworks Cookbook. Parts of it is located in the examples/ directory.

Zmiany w systemie budowania

  • Obsługa względnego katalogu libexec.

Integracja Szkieletów

  • okno dialogowe plików od teraz poprawnie zapamiętuje swój rozmiar i lepiej działa ze zdalnymi adresami URL.

Początki

Zalecanym sposobem uzyskania dostępu do Szkieletów KDE na Linuksie jest używanie pakietów swojej ulubionej dystrybucji.

Budowanie ze źródeł jest możliwe przy użyciu podstawowych poleceń cmake .; make; make install. Dla pojedynczego szkieletu Poziomu 1, jest to najczęściej najłatwiejsze rozwiązanie. Ludzie zainteresowani współtworzeniem szkieletów lub śledzeniem postępu rozwoju całego zestawu powinni używać kdesrc-build.

Szkielety 5.2.0 wymagają biblioteki Qt 5.2. Są one częścią z szeregu planowanych miesięcznych wydań, czyniąc ulepszenia dostępnymi dla programistów w szybki i przewidywalny sposób.

Szczegółowy wykaz wszystkich Szkieletów i innych bibliotek Qt stron trzecich jest dostępny na inqlude.org, doglądane archiwum bibliotek Qt. Całkowity wykaz z dokumentacją API można znaleźć na api.kde.org.

Współtwórz

Ci zainteresowani śledzeniem i współtworzeniem Szkieletów mogą pobrać repozytoria git, obserwować rozmowy na liście dyskusyjnej do rozwoju Szkieletów KDE oraz dostarczać łaty przez radę sprawdzającą. Zasady i obecny stan projektu wraz z planami są dostępne na wiki Szkieletów. Rozmowy w czasie rzeczywistym są prowadzone na kanale IRC #kde-devel na freenode.net.

Możesz przedyskutować i podzielić się pomysłami dotyczącymi tego wydania w dziale komentarzy artykułu dot.

Wspieranie KDE

KDE jest społecznością Wolnego Oprogramowania, która istnieje i powiększa się tylko dzięki pomocy wielu wolontariuszy, którzy ofiarują swój czas i wysiłek. KDE zawsze szuka nowych wolontariuszy i współtwórców, czy to do pomocy przy kodowaniu, naprawianiu lub zgłaszaniu błędów, pisaniu dokumentacji, tłumaczeń, promocji, pieniędzy, itp. Każdy rodzaj ofiary zostanie wielce doceniony i chętnie przyjęty. Proszę przeczytajStronie darowizn po dalsze informacje lub stań się wspierającym członkiem KDE e.V. poprzez naszą nową inicjatywę Join the Game.

O KDE

KDE jest międzynarodowym zespołem, który tworzy darmowe i wolne oprogramowanie dla obliczeń biurkowych i przenośnych. Wśród produktów KDE wyróżnić można nowoczesne systemy biurkowe dla platform Linuksa i UNIKSA, całościowe rozwiązania pracy biurowej wraz z rozwiązaniami do pracy grupowej oraz setki tytułów oprogramowania w wielu kategoriach, włączając w to aplikacje internetowe i sieciowe, multimedia, rozrywkę, edukację, grafikę i rozwój oprogramowania. Oprogramowanie KDE jest tłumaczone na więcej niż 60 języków i jest opracowywane z przestrzeganiem zasad łatwego użycia i nowoczesnego dostępu. W pełni funkcjonalne aplikacje KDE działają natywnie na Linuksie, BSD, Solarisie, Windowsie i Mac OS X.


Uwagi o znakach towarowych. Logo KDE® i K Desktop Environment® są zarejestrowanymi przez KDE e.V., znakami towarowymi. Linux jest zarejestrowanym znakiem towarowym Linusa Torvaldsa. UNIX jest zarejestrowanym znakiem towarowym The Open Group w Stanach Zjednoczonych i innych państwach. Wszystkie inne znaki towarowe i prawa autorskie odniesione w tym ogłoszeniu są własnością ich odpowiednich właścicieli.


Kontakty prasowe

Afryka
AJ Venter
Unit 7B Beauvallon Village
13 Sandown Road
West Beach
Cape Town
7441
Południowa Afryka
Telefon: Szkieletów KDE +27 83 455 9978
info-africa@kde.org
Azja
Pradeepto Bhattacharya
A-4 Sonal Coop. Hsg. Society
Plot-4, Sector-3,
New Panvel,
Maharasztra.
Indie 410206

info-asia@kde.org
Europa
Sebastian Kügler
Meloenstraat 17
6543 ZE Nijmegen
Holandia
Telefon: Szkieletów KDE +31-6-48370928
info-europe@kde.org
Ameryka Północna
Jeff Mitchell
21 Kinross Rd. #2
Brighton, MA 02135
U.S.A
Telefon: Szkieletów KDE +1 (762) 233-4KDE (4533)
info-northamerica@kde.org
Oceania
Hamish Rodda
11 Eucalyptus Road
Eltham VIC 3095
Australia
Telefon: Szkieletów KDE (+61)402 346684
info-oceania@kde.org
Ameryka Południowa
Sandro Santos Andrade
R. da Gratidão 232, apto 1106-A
Salvador, BA 41650-195
Brazylia
Telefon: Szkieletów KDE +55(71)99142-3855
info-southamerica@kde.org

Globalne odnośniki nawigacji